Govt Directors step down from India Ports Global as US sanctions hit Chabahar

October 4, 2025
Reading Time: 2 minutes

New Delhi - India’s ambitious bid to expand its presence at Iran’s Chabahar Port has been thrown into turmoil after the sudden resignation of all government-appointed directors from the board of India Ports Global Ltd (IPGL), the state-owned company managing the project. The move comes in the wake of renewed US sanctions, which have forced New Delhi to reassess its commitments to the strategically vital but geopolitically fraught venture.
